Anyone else gotten hooked on making these adorable little bags? I've had the pattern a couple of weeks but hadn't had time to sit down and make them-- now I can't stop. They're so fast and easy to make, plus they end up darn cute for those "little something" Christmas gifts.

My only whiny complaint is that I'm going through zippers at a ridiculous rate-- and I hadn't ordered any extra pulls for doing the mono-track zippers, not having fully understood the concept, so I've got a whole bunch of the half zips sitting there and mocking me until I find a good source for pulls.

Do tell if you know where to find coat and clark pulls at a reasonable price!

The technical name for the things is "zipper coil sliders" and they are apparently brand-specific. So there are some YKK bulk packages of sliders, but none for Coats and Clark that I have found, hence my question, as if anyone in the world would know, it's likely to be someone who sews and hangs out here.

But even if I end up wasting half the zipper, the bags are darn cute and practically free, given that I use scraps on hand, so not really such a big deal.
